老司机避坑指南:UC3842自举驱动电路发热严重?这样选C39/C37电容值最稳

老司机避坑指南:UC3842自举驱动电路发热严重?这样选C39/C37电容值最稳

最近在论坛上看到不少工程师朋友在讨论基于UC3842这类经典PWM控制器的电源设计,尤其是涉及到用分立元件搭建自举驱动电路时,普遍遇到了两个“相爱相杀”的难题:MOS管的驱动波形边沿速度上不去,以及驱动部分的发热量下不来。这就像开车,又想马儿跑得快,又想马儿不吃草,确实让人头疼。我自己在早些年做一款低成本非同步Buck电源时,也在这个坑里摔过跟头,当时为了省几毛钱的驱动IC成本,用三极管和电阻电容搭了个自举电路,结果样机一上电,驱动电阻烫得能煎鸡蛋,MOS管的开关损耗也大得惊人。经过一番折腾,我发现问题的核心往往就藏在几个不起眼的电容电阻值里,特别是那个给自举电容充电的回路电容(常被标注为C39、C37或类似编号)。今天,我就结合实测数据和热成像图,跟大家掰开揉碎了讲讲,怎么通过调整这几个电容值,在发热和速度之间找到一个最优的平衡点,顺便聊聊什么时候该果断放弃分立方案,投向现成驱动IC的怀抱。

1. 自举驱动电路发热的根源:一场速度与损耗的博弈

用分立器件搭建自举驱动电路,本质上是用一个NPN三极管(Q1)负责下拉关断,一个PNP三极管(Q2)负责上拉开通,再配合几个电阻和电容,实现对高端MOS管的驱动。电路看起来简单,但里面的门道不少。

驱动波形边沿速度慢,直接会导致MOS管在开关过程中长时间停留在线性区(放大区),此时MOS管DS极间的电压和流过的电流都很大,产生巨大的开关损耗(P_switching ≈ 0.5 * Vds * Id * (tr + tf) * fsw)。这部分损耗不仅让MOS管本身发热,如果驱动能力不足,开关过程拖沓,损耗会更严重。

驱动电路自身发热,则主要来自那两个推挽三极管以及它们的基极限流电阻。当我们希望驱动边沿更陡峭时,直观的做法是减小基极限流电阻(比如R1, R2)的阻值,这样能提供更大的基极电流,让三极管更快地进入饱和或截止状态。然而,根据焦耳定律 P = I²R,流经电阻的电流增大会导致其发热功率呈平方倍增长。同时,三极管在状态切换过程中,本身也存在一个短暂的“共射区”过渡时间,此时功耗也很大。

这就形成了一个典型的设计矛盾

  • 追求速度:减小限流电阻 → 驱动电流增大 → 三极管开关更快 → 但电阻和三极管自身功耗剧增,发热严重。
  • 控制发热:增大限流电阻 → 驱动电流减小 → 发热降低 → 但三极管开关变慢,MOS管开关损耗增加,整体效率下降。

更微妙的是,电路中与三极管基极相连的电容(如图中的C39、C37),在这个矛盾中扮演着“调速器”和“减震器”的双重角色。它的取值,直接影响了驱动电流的充放电速度,从而决定了我们在这场博弈中的位置。

2. 关键电容C39/C37:不只是加速,更是阻尼

在很多自举驱动电路中,你会在推挽三极管的基极和集电极(或发射极)之间,或者从驱动输出端接一个电容到地,这个电容常被称作“加速电容”或“密勒电容”。它的作用远不止字面意义上的“加速”那么简单。

它的核心工作原理是提供瞬时的大电流通路。 在驱动信号跳变的瞬间,电容两端的电压不能突变,相当于短路,从而为三极管的基极注入或抽走一个很大的瞬态电流,迫使三极管快速脱离放大区,进入饱和或截止状态。一旦跳变完成,电容充电或放电结束,它就相当于开路,不再影响电路的静态工作点。

但是,这个电容值的选择极其讲究。下面这个表格对比了不同电容值对驱动性能的影响,数据来源于我对一个12V输入、5V/3A输出的Buck电路的实际测量:

电容C39/C37取值
内容概要:本文提出了一种针对大规模电动汽车接入电网的双层优化调度策略,并基于IEEE33节点系统进行了建模与仿真分析,配套提供了完整的Matlab代码实现。该策略构建了上层电网运行优化与下层电动汽车充电调度的双层协同模型,综合考虑电网负荷削峰填谷、电压定性维持以及电动汽车用户充电需求满足等多重目标,采用先进的优化算法实现对电动汽车集群的智能有序调度。研究详细阐述了双层模型的构建逻辑、目标函数设计、约束条件设定及迭代求解流程,有效降低了电网峰谷差,提升了配电系统对可再生能源的消纳能力,兼具扎实的理论深度与明确的工程应用前景。; 适合人群:电气工程、电力系统及其自动化、能源系统优化等相关专业的研究生、科研人员以及从事智能电网、电动汽车调度、分布式能源管理等领域工作的工程师和技术人员。; 使用场景及目标:①深入研究高比例电动汽车接入对配电网运行特性的影响机制;②掌握电力系统双层优化建模方法及其在实际系统中的求解技巧;③实现电动汽车集群的协同调度与车网互动(V2G)优化控制;④作为撰写学术论文、开展课题研究或复现高水平期刊成果的技术参考与代码基础。; 阅读建议:建议读者结合所提供的Matlab代码逐行理解双层优化模型的数学表达与程序实现细节,重点剖析上下层模型之间的信息交互机制与收敛判据,可通过调整电动汽车渗透率、充电行为参数或引入分布式电源等场景进行拓展性仿真,以深化对智能调度策略适应性的认识。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值